LINCOLN, Neb. (AP) - Several Nebraska boards that oversee licensing for different health care professions have openings.

The State Board of Health is encouraging members of those professions to volunteer to serve a five-year term on one of the boards.

The boards with vacancies include ones regulating registered nurses, alcohol and drug counseling, cosmetology, dentistry and chiropractic.



Applications are available online at the Department of Health and Human Services site, https://1.usa.gov/RGMvoM . They must be submitted by Aug. 1.
